Distance and Meaning makes me want to cry
I’ve never read any lyrics that encapsulate these emotions I’ve experienced very vividly first hand as well as Distance and Meaning.
The way I interpret it is the speaker living with the remaining fractures of a failed relationship that are still present in their life.
The subject of the song is still in their life but their mere existence causes the speaker great pain. They’re a constant reminder of the suffering that they have caused the speaker, their touch only making the emotional distance between the two of them more stark, rather than providing comfort like it used to (“like the distance in your touch”).
The speaker seems to build a resentment towards the subject (“the child of burden and rage”), which only makes them wallow in their pain even more. This person has left a deep scar in their life, yet they likely don’t even realize or acknowledge it.
Reading these lyrics hurts me so much but I’m so grateful that Jacob Bannon wrote them. This song and Converge have helped me through a very rough patch in my life that I’m still going through.
